XML 82 R65.htm IDEA: XBRL DOCUMENT v3.22.0.1
Income Taxes - Additional Information (Detail) - USD ($)
$ in Thousands
12 Months Ended
Dec. 31, 2021
Dec. 31, 2020
Dec. 31, 2019
Dec. 31, 2018
Schedule Of Pre Tax Income [Line Items]        
Pre-tax income from U.S. operations $ 234,600 $ 288,300 $ 190,400  
U.S. federal tax at statutory rate 21.00% 21.00% 21.00%  
Unrecognized tax benefits $ 15,089 $ 16,317 $ 6,831 $ 4,718
Recognized penalties and interest on unrecognized tax benefits 3,300 3,700 600  
Penalties and interest accrued on unrecognized tax benefits $ 8,300 4,900 1,200  
New York State [Member] | Earliest Tax Year [Member]        
Schedule Of Pre Tax Income [Line Items]        
Income tax year under examination 2010      
New York State [Member] | Latest Tax Year [Member]        
Schedule Of Pre Tax Income [Line Items]        
Income tax year under examination 2017      
New York City [Member] | Earliest Tax Year [Member]        
Schedule Of Pre Tax Income [Line Items]        
Income tax year under examination 2016      
New York City [Member] | Latest Tax Year [Member]        
Schedule Of Pre Tax Income [Line Items]        
Income tax year under examination 2018      
Foreign Country [Member]        
Schedule Of Pre Tax Income [Line Items]        
Pre-tax income from foreign operations $ 99,300 $ 86,100 $ 67,000